Overview
Like adults, children of all ages can experience trauma, grief, stress, anxiety, depression, and other psychological disorders but they often experience these differently – causing their reactions to being misunderstood or neglected.
This course looks at the process of child counselling from initial referral to final assessment, its benefits and challenges, history and developments, duties of a counsellor and proven counselling models, and qualifications and career paths of a counsellor. Everything you need to gain a rounded understanding of the subject.

Description
The course begins by outlining what child counselling is and how to identify children who would benefit from it.
We’ll explore the qualifications and training required to become a counsellor and the various practices that must be adhered to. We’ll also look at the development of child counselling and child psychology, including common methodologies and approaches.
The course examines the child counselling process – preparing for each step, parent involvement, and child focus. We’ll look at empowerment and age-appropriate decision making, along with considering the role of the child counsellor – observations they must make, listening and communication skills required, and how to conclude sessions.
We’ll discuss different counselling models for children, the impact of counselling on children, and the difficulties both the child and the counsellor may experience.
The course concludes with an examination of the accreditation process for counsellors, continuing education for current counsellors, the different kinds of work available for counsellors and some employment tips.
By studying this course, you will:
- Gain a solid understanding of child counselling
- Become familiar with the career path and duties of child counsellors
- Examine the counselling process from start to finish, and the techniques used
- Learn about the benefits, challenges and impact of counselling on children
